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by Lloyds Banking Group Plc, dated March 6, 2024, reports a regulatory notification regarding a change in major shareholdings. The filing discloses an acquisition of voting rights by Norges Bank, the central bank of Norway, which crossed a notifiable threshold on March 4, 2024.

Material Changes Versus Prior Period
The material change disclosed is the increase in Norges Bank's total voting rights in Lloyds Banking Group Plc to 3.020365% (1,935,747,756 voting rights). This position consists of:
- Direct Voting Rights (Ordinary Shares): 1,927,747,756 shares (3.007883%)
- Direct Voting Rights (Depository Receipts): 8,000,000 shares (0.012482%)
- Financial Instruments: 0.000000%
The filing does not explicitly state the previous percentage holding, only that a threshold was crossed or reached on the notification date.
